كيف أنشئ مفتاح API للتداول الآمن في العملات المشفرة

###ما هو مفتاح API وكيفية استخدامه بأمان؟

مفتاح API هو رمز فريد يُستخدم في واجهة برمجة التطبيقات (API) لتحديد البرنامج أو المستخدم. يتم استخدامه لمراقبة والتحكم في استخدام API، وكذلك للمصادقة وتفويض التطبيقات، مثل أسماء المستخدمين وكلمات المرور. يمكن أن يتم تمثيل مفتاح API كرمز واحد أو مجموعة من المفاتيح.

###API و API-مفتاح

لفهم جوهر مفتاح API، من الضروري أولاً فهم مفهوم API. واجهة برمجة التطبيقات (API) هي وسيط برمجي يسمح لبرنامجين أو أكثر بتبادل المعلومات. على سبيل المثال، يتيح API لخدمة بيانات السوق الشهيرة للتطبيقات الأخرى الحصول على واستخدام معلومات حول cryptocurrencies، مثل السعر وحجم التداول والقيمة السوقية.

قد يكون لواجهة برمجة التطبيقات (API) أشكال مختلفة. يمكن أن يكون مفتاحًا واحدًا أو مجموعة من المفاتيح. في أنظمة مختلفة، تُستخدم هذه المفاتيح للمصادقة والتفويض للبرنامج بطريقة مشابهة لاستخدام اسم المستخدم وكلمة المرور. يُستخدم مفتاح واجهة برمجة التطبيقات (API) من قبل عميل واجهة برمجة التطبيقات (API) لمصادقة التطبيق الذي يستدعي واجهة برمجة التطبيقات (API).

###التوقيعات الرقمية

بعض مفاتيح API تستخدم التوقيعات التشفيرية كطبقة إضافية من التحقق. عندما يقوم المستخدم بإرسال بيانات معينة عبر API، يمكن إضافة توقيع رقمي إلى الطلب تم إنشاؤه بواسطة مفتاح آخر. باستخدام التشفير، يمكن لمالك API التحقق من تطابق هذا التوقيع الرقمي مع البيانات المرسلة.

###التوقيعات المتماثلة وغير المتماثلة

البيانات التي يتم نقلها عبر API يمكن أن تكون موقعة بأنواع مختلفة من المفاتيح التشفيرية. تستخدم المفاتيح المتماثلة مفتاح سري واحد للتوقيع والتحقق، مما يجعلها أسرع وأقل تطلبًا من حيث القدرة الحاسوبية (مثال - HMAC). تعمل المفاتيح غير المتماثلة مع زوج من المفاتيح: خاص لإنشاء التوقيع وعام للتحقق، مما يوفر أمانًا محسّنًا وإمكانية التحقق الخارجي دون الحاجة إلى توليد (على سبيل المثال، RSA).

###أمان مفاتيح API

تتحمل المسؤولية عن مفتاح API على عاتق المستخدم. مفاتيح API مشابهة لكلمات المرور وتتطلب نفس الحذر في التعامل. إن مشاركة مفتاح API يعادل تسليم كلمة المرور، لذلك يجب عدم الكشف عنه لأشخاص آخرين لتجنب المخاطر على الحساب.

تُعتبر مفاتيح API هدفًا شائعًا للهجمات الإلكترونية، حيث يمكن استخدامها لتنفيذ عمليات حرجة في الأنظمة، مثل طلب المعلومات الشخصية أو المعاملات المالية. وقد سُجلت حالات ناجحة لهجمات على قواعد البيانات البرمجية عبر الإنترنت بهدف سرقة مفاتيح API.

###توصيات لاستخدام مفاتيح API

لزيادة الأمان العام عند العمل مع مفاتيح API، من المهم الالتزام بعدة قواعد. قم بتغيير المفاتيح بانتظام كل 30-90 يومًا، مع حذف المفتاح الحالي وإنشاء مفتاح جديد. عند إنشاء مفتاح API، قم بإعداد قائمة بيضاء لعناوين IP المسموح بها. قم بتقسيم المهام بين عدة مفاتيح API لتقليل المخاطر المحتملة. احفظ المفاتيح بشكل آمن، باستخدام التشفير أو مدير كلمات المرور، ولا تحفظها أبدًا بشكل مفتوح. والأهم من ذلك - لا تقم أبدًا بمشاركة مفاتيح API الخاصة بك مع الآخرين.

في حالة تعرض مفتاح API للاختراق، يجب تعطيله على الفور لمنع المزيد من الضرر. في حالة حدوث خسائر مالية، يجب أخذ لقطات شاشة للمعلومات الأساسية المتعلقة بالحادثة، والتواصل مع الجهات المعنية وتقديم بلاغ إلى السلطات المختصة.

شاهد النسخة الأصلية
قد تحتوي هذه الصفحة على محتوى من جهات خارجية، يتم تقديمه لأغراض إعلامية فقط (وليس كإقرارات/ضمانات)، ولا ينبغي اعتباره موافقة على آرائه من قبل Gate، ولا بمثابة نصيحة مالية أو مهنية. انظر إلى إخلاء المسؤولية للحصول على التفاصيل.
  • أعجبني
  • تعليق
  • إعادة النشر
  • مشاركة
تعليق
0/400
لا توجد تعليقات
  • تثبيت